Is an MBA Worth It?

Explore the pros and cons of an MBA and how it can boost your career prospects.



hero_image

When it comes to advancing your career, one question that often looms large is whether pursuing a Master of Business Administration (MBA) is worth it. An MBA, or Master of Business Administration, is a postgraduate degree that can help you advance your career.  

MBA programmes typically cover a wide range of topics, including accounting, finance, marketing, management, and strategy — and it can be a big investment. The decision to invest your time and resources into further education is definitely a significant one, and it's only natural to want to weigh the pros and cons carefully. So, what are the merits and drawbacks of obtaining an MBA?

How an MBA Can Be a Game-Changer 

Let's start by addressing the fundamental question: Does an MBA degree truly enhance your life and career prospects? The answer, backed by compelling statistics, is a resounding yes.  

According to the US Bureau of Labor, workers with graduate degrees, including an MBA, have the highest earnings and lowest unemployment rates. Besides, a corporate recruiter survey conducted by the Graduate Management Admission Council (GMAC), the median salary of MBA graduates is 77% more than those with a bachelor’s degree and 53% higher as compared to those hired directly from industry. Companies also tend to hire MBA graduates more, with 91% of companies hiring MBA holders in 2022.  

It’s not all about financial gain. 9 out of 10 graduates (88%) say they have substantially gained more skills to help them do business better as a result of completing the MBA, and 81% agree that the skills they learned during their MBA have helped them be more mentally resilient.  

These statistics paint a clear picture of how an MBA can be a game-changer in the professional realm.

The Cost of Getting an MBA in Malaysia 

Before delving into the pros and cons of pursuing an MBA, it's worth mentioning the affordability of MBA degrees in Malaysia. Depending on the institution or university you choose, the tuition fees for the course can range anywhere from RM20,000 to RM40,000. Of course, this can be higher when other factors are considered.

Pros of Getting an MBA 

Higher Salary 

As mentioned earlier, one of the most significant advantages of obtaining an MBA is the potential for a higher salary. On average, MBA graduates earn substantially more than those with a bachelor’s degree.

Skills and Knowledge 

An MBA programme equips you with a comprehensive skill set that includes, leadership, strategic thinking, problem-solving, and decision-making skills. These abilities are highly sought after by employers. 

Increased Job Opportunities 

MBA graduates have access to a broader range of job opportunities and a better career path, not only in terms of roles but also in industries. The versatility of an MBA is a valuable asset in a rapidly changing job market. 

Networking Opportunities  

An MBA programme can help you build a network of valuable contacts in the business world. This network can be helpful in finding a job, getting a promotion, meeting like-minded business leaders, or starting your own business.

Cons of Getting an MBA

Time Commitment 

Pursuing an MBA is a time-intensive endeavour, typically taking one to two years of full-time study. This can be challenging for individuals with other commitments, such as work or family. 

No Guaranteed Job Position 

While an MBA can open doors, it doesn't guarantee a job position. Job placement still depends on various factors, including your skills, experience, and job market conditions.
